Comprehensive Product Summary: HSL-DI32-M-N (HSL 32-Channel NPN Sinking Input Daughter Board)
### 1. Product Overview
Product Name: HSL-DI32-M-N
Model Number: HSL-DI32-M-N
Series: HSL (High Speed Link for Industry Automation Solutions)
Article Number: HSL-DI32-M-N
Manufacturer: ADLINK Technology Inc.
Product Type: 32-channel discrete input daughter board (NPN sinking input type)
Product Category: Industrial I/O Expansion Module for HSL System
Trademark: HSL® – High Speed Link for Industry Automation Solutions
The HSL-DI32-M-N is a robust, high-performance discrete input daughter board designed for industrial automation systems utilizing ADLINK’s HSL (High Speed Link) communication architecture. It provides 32 channels of NPN sinking or dry contact inputs, offering reliable signal acquisition for digital sensors, switches, and control devices. The module is engineered for high-speed, noise-immune data transmission and modular scalability, making it ideal for distributed I/O applications in factory automation, process control, and machine integration environments.

### 3. Technical Specifications
Electrical Characteristics (NPN Sinking Input Type):
- Model: HSL-DI32-M-N
- Input Type: NPN sinking or dry contact
- Number of Channels: 32
- Input Current (max): 10 mA
- Input Impedance: 4.7 kΩ
- ON Operating Voltage: 9.6 VDC maximum
- OFF Operating Voltage: 19.0 VDC minimum
- ON Response Time: ≤ 2 ms
- OFF Response Time: ≤ 2 ms
Power Requirements:
- External Power Supply: +10 VDC to +30 VDC
- Power Consumption: 1.8 W typical
- Power Terminals: +VS (external power input), GND (external ground)
Physical Characteristics:
- Board Dimensions: 100 mm (L) × 78.2 mm (W)
- With HSL-TB32-U-DIN: 126 mm (L) × 120.1 mm (W) × 107.3 mm (H)
- With HSL-TB64-DIN: 168.7 mm (L) × 120.1 mm (W) × 107.3 mm (H)
- Weight: 72 g (board only)
- Enclosure: Metal cover for mechanical protection and EMI shielding
Environmental Conditions:
- Operating Voltage Range: +10 VDC to +30 VDC
- Input Signal Type: NPN sinking or dry contact
- LED Indicators: Power (Red), Link (Green), Input (Green)
### 4. Functionality
The HSL-DI32-M-N functions as a discrete input interface module within ADLINK’s HSL distributed I/O system. It captures digital signals from field devices such as push buttons, limit switches, proximity sensors, and relay contacts, converting them into logic-level data for transmission over the HSL network to a host controller or PLC.
Operational Principle:
Each input channel detects the presence or absence of a voltage signal corresponding to ON/OFF states. The NPN sinking configuration means that the input device pulls the signal line to ground when active. The board’s internal circuitry, featuring opto-isolation and signal conditioning, ensures reliable detection even in electrically noisy environments.

### 6. Installation & Setup
Mounting Options:
- Designed for DIN-rail installation using compatible terminal bases (HSL-TB32-U-DIN or HSL-TB64-DIN).
- Compact form factor allows dense installation in control cabinets.
Power and Signal Wiring:
- Connect external DC power (+10V to +30V) to +VS and GND terminals.
- Wire discrete input devices (sensors, switches) to corresponding DI channels on the terminal base.
- Ensure proper grounding to minimize electrical noise.
Address Configuration:
- DIP switch used to set module address within the HSL network.
- The DI32 occupies two consecutive address allocations, starting from an odd address.
- Switch bit 1 must be fixed to ON.
- Example address settings:
- `100000` → Address 1, 2
- `110000` → Address 3, 4
- …
- `101111` → Address 61, 62
Configuration Steps:
1. Mount the terminal base on DIN rail.
2. Attach the HSL-DI32-M-N daughter board securely.
3. Connect power and input wiring according to pin definitions.
4. Set DIP switch address according to system configuration.
5. Verify LED indicators for power and link status.
6. Test input channels for correct operation.

Limitations:
- Designed for NPN sinking or dry contact inputs only (for PNP sourcing, use HSL-DI32-M-P).
- Maximum input current limited to 10 mA per channel.
- Operating voltage range restricted to +10V–+30V DC.
